An Eighteenth Century Yew And Elm Windsor Chair - C.1780

An eighteenth century yew and elm Windsor armchair, with pierced splat, on turned legs united by a crinoline stretcher, with almost hoof like shaped feet.
 
Lovely rich fruity colour and a very impressive ancient ironwork repair to the pierced back.
 
Condition:
 
Recently tightened up and ready to go. Old worm holes, treated for woodworm.
 
Dimensions:
 
107 cm high x 59 cm wide x 67 cm deep. Seat height 44 cm.
